Wasteful Ahly ease-past acquiescent Nogoum in Egyptian League
Published in Ahram Online on 17 - 12 - 2018

Ahly's winning run in the Egyptian league continued as the Cairo giants claimed their fourth straight win on Sunday when they defeated Nogoum in a delayed game at El-Salam stadium.
International striker Marwan Mohsen opened the scoring in the 30th minutes while winger Moemen Zakareya added the second in stoppage time.
The first-half was calm overall as Ahly's attacking players were easily contained by Nogoum defense.
Ahly's first threat came on the 26th minute when winger Mohamed Sherif scored a nice goal, but the referee disallowed the goal on offside.
Four minutes later, striker Marwan Mohsen received a nice pass from Ahmed El-Sheikh to fire home with a nice chip.
In the second half, interim-coach Mohamed Youssef introduced Moroccan striker Walid Azaro at the expense of Mohamed Sherif, who failed to make his presence felt during the first-half.
In a typical fashion, Azaro squandered a golden chance five minutes after the break when his nice shot from inside the area went wide.
Few minutes later, Ahmed El-Sheikh received a nice cross from Karim Walid but his close-range effort went far of the post.
Azaro squandered once more when he failed to control the ball inside the area , allowing Nogoum's keeper to collect easily.
With eight minutes remaining to regulation, Midfilder Nasser Maher sent a nice curling shot denied by the bar.
The Moroccan striker refused to kill the game when he bizzarely failed to score from a close-range in stoppage time.
Late substitute Moemen Zakareya added the second with a nice follow on a rebounded ball from Nogoum defender to score easily from a close-range.
Zakareya's goal is the first for the winger with Ahly since last January.
With Monday's win, Ahly advanced to the fifth place in the league table with 23 points, 12 points behind leaders Zamalek who played three matches more.
